玖叶教程网

前端编程开发入门

MySQL 中的字符串类型:数据的灵活表达与存储

在 MySQL 中,字符串是一种常用的数据类型,用于存储和操作文本数据。MySQL 提供了各种字符串类型,并支持大量的字符串操作。在这篇文章中,我们将详细解释 MySQL 中的字符串类型。

一、MySQL 中的字符串类型

超级全的Mysql命令,你值得拥有

本文篇幅过长,可以先码在看哦

1、连接Mysql

格式: mysql -h主机地址 -u用户名 -p用户密码

1、连接到本机上的MYSQL。

首先打开DOS窗口,然后进入目录mysql\bin,再键入命令mysql -u root -p,回车后提示你输密码.注意用户名前可以有空格也可以没有空格,但是密码前必须没有空格,否则让你重新输入密码。

史上最全的BAT Mysql面试题在这里

专注于Java领域优质技术号,欢迎关注

作者:程序之心

1、MySQL的复制原理以及流程

基本原理流程,3个线程以及之间的关联;

  • 主:binlog线程——记录下所有改变了数据库数据的语句,放进master上的binlog中;

一文看懂mysql数据库中utf8和utf8mb4字符编码对比

概述

MySQL在5.5.3之后增加了这个utf8mb4的编码,mb4就是most bytes 4的意思,专门用来兼容四字节的unicode。好在utf8mb4是utf8的超集,除了将编码改为utf8mb4外不需要做其他转换。当然,为了节省空间,一般情况下使用utf8也就够了。

那上面说了既然utf8能够存下大部分中文汉字,那为什么还要使用utf8mb4呢? 原来mysql支持的 utf8 编码最大字符长度为 3 字节,如果遇到 4 字节的宽字符就会插入异常了。三个字节的 UTF-8 最大能编码的 Unicode 字符是 0xffff,也就是 Unicode 中的基本多文种平面(BMP)。也就是说,任何不在基本多文本平面的 Unicode字符,都无法使用 Mysql 的 utf8 字符集存储。包括 Emoji 表情(Emoji 是一种特殊的 Unicode 编码,常见于 ios 和 android 手机上),和很多不常用的汉字,以及任何新增的 Unicode 字符等等。

居然是这么个尿性——记住:永远不要在MySQL中使用UTF-8!

原址:https://dwz.cn/QS4wLyjh来源:JAVA葵花宝典


最近我遇到了一个bug,我试着通过Rails在以“utf8”编码的MariaDB中保存一个UTF-8字符串,然后出现了一个离奇的错误:

主从数据库之MYSQL

前言:

MYSQL主从同步是目前使用最多的数据库架构之一,主从同步使得数据可以自动的把数据从一个数据库服务器复制到其他服务器上,在复制数据时,这一个服务器就叫做主服务器(master),其余的服务器充当从服务器(slave)。

这样的好处是使得在生产环境上,开发人员或者运维人员在查询数据库时候可以在从库上面操作,不影响主数据库的增删改查等功能.因为程序本身之是对主库在做操作的,从库起到数据备份的同时,又方便了运维人员查询问题。

详解MySQL字段类型占用空间

概述

今天跟一群大佬在讨论int(1)跟int(10)所占的存储空间,后来衍生到varchar和char上,也顺势分享一下MySQL 字段类型的存储需求--所占用的空间(MySQL支持多种列类型:数值类型、日期/时间类型和字符串(字符)类型。 )


数值类型存储需求

写代码注意了,千万不要在 MySQL 中使用 UTF-8

MySQL日志(错误日志, 二进制日志, 慢查询日志等)介绍

MySQL SQL语句执行过程中, 记录了几种日志, 对我们提升系统的效率有很大的帮助.

  • 错误日志: 即SQL执行错误的日志
  • 二进制日志: binlog 记录了数据库所有的ddl语句和dml语句, 主要用于数据恢复

在MySQL中你是否使用过"utf8",有没有遇到这样的bug那就要注意了

原文链接:https://medium.com/@adamhooper/in-mysql-never-use-utf8-use-utf8mb4-11761243e434


最近我遇到了一个bug,我试着通过Rails在以“utf8”编码的MariaDB中保存一个UTF-8字符串,然后出现了一个离奇的错误:

<< < 1 2 3 4 5 6 > >>
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
最新留言